The [tera] Digital Health Commission has signed collaboration agreements with key institutions and consortia to accelerate healthcare innovation and expand its capacity for action.

IDIVAL

Marqués de Valdecilla Research Institute

Digital Health and Healthcare Innovation Working Group

Cluster Tera and IDIVAL have created a joint working group to promote new solutions and applications that accelerate healthcare innovation through the responsible use of clinical data. This is the first initiative arising from the collaboration agreement signed by both organisations.

DTx Consortium

Digital Therapeutics — 29 organisations

Joining the Digital Therapeutics Consortium in Spain

Cluster Tera has joined the DTx Consortium, a strategic cross-sector alliance promoting the regulatory framework and market access for digital therapeutics (DTx) within Spain’s National Health System. Proven Experience

Real solutions already implemented in the healthcare sector

The cluster’s companies have projects already in production across public and private environments with demanding technical and regulatory requirements.

 

HIGH CONCURRENCY

Large-Scale Patient Portals

Web platforms providing citizens with access to and downloads of health reports, designed to handle major peaks in demand while ensuring full traceability, such as those implemented for regional health services.

FACILITY MANAGEMENT

GESCare — Health and Social Care Traceability

A robust, comprehensive monitoring and management system for care homes and health and social care centres, ensuring seamless communication and strict regulatory compliance in case and alert management.

CLINICAL AI

SMARTUPP — Intelligent Prevention

An AI-based hospital solution designed to anticipate and prevent pressure ulcers, reducing treatment costs and prolonged hospital stays while directly improving quality of care and clinical ROI.

COMPLEX INTEROPERABILITY

Pharmaceutical Verification Architecture

Development of high-security nodes for real-time pharmaceutical verification and traceability, connecting hospital systems (HIS) with highly demanding centralised databases.

DATA GOVERNANCE

ANDARA Data Lake — Healthcare Big Data

A scalable architecture for storing, analytically processing and leveraging large volumes of clinical information. Designed to centralise data and KPIs across entire clinical networks.

PATIENT EXPERIENCE

LABARO — Diagnostic Test Portal

A unified solution for secure communication and monitoring of diagnostic test results. It enables centralised laboratories and satellite clinics to be integrated into a single, seamless point of access.
